Johnson & Johnson (JNJ) is a drug manufacturer in the healthcare sector based out of New Jersey. Looking at the current charts and statistics, JNJ is at an increase running at about 148.14. Looking at the year to date, prices for Johnson & Johnson has steadily increased. Revenue for Johnson & Johnson for 2017 has increased compared to 2016. The company has a gross profit of 50,205,000 compared to 2016 having a gross profit of 48,538,000. Financially, the company is stable and consistently growing and gaining revenue. O'Connell (2017) discusses the performance of the company and how it has been affecting stock prices. He states "Since Jan. 1, the quote for JNJ stock has risen from $113 to $136 per share, and is up 15.4 percent on a 52-week basis" (O'Connell, 2017). Overall the article suggests that Johnson and Johnson may be a great company to invest in for the long-haul but may want to wait for a more favorable price as the price of stock is currently quite high.
Looking into the conversations made on JNJ : Summary for Johnson & Johnson (2018), many people are wanting to invest; however, the price is so high that it is actually pushing investors away. Investing in a company like Johnson & Johnson may prove to have significant benefits as the company is economically and financially doing very well. Revenue for the company is high and continues to increase, as well as the stock for the company continues to be positive. Even looking at the natural disasters that have occurred, such as Hurricane Irma, Johnson & Johnson continues to push forward while being near the top of stocks within the drug and pharmaceutical companies.
